I Traded My Body for His Remedy Chapter 1

My boyfriend caught some rare virus, and it looked like he wasn’t going to make it.

To get him the cure, I slept with the director of the research institute.

Clay Danhauser survived. He got down on one knee, teary-eyed as he proposed to me.

But a few days later, I caught him trying on wedding suits—with my college roommate.

When I took the courage to confront him, he just sneered. “The thought of you sleeping with another man makes me sick! I deserve to marry someone clean and innocent—not someone who’s been passed around like a dirty cheap toy!”

His words left me no choice but to yank off the ring, throw it at his face, and walk away—straight into a marriage my family had set up.

On my wedding day, dressed in my gown, I ran into Clay—dressed as the groom.

He spat, “You shameless slut! You think you can crash my wedding and make a scene? You must be begging to die!”

I tried to explain, over and over, but he wouldn’t listen. Instead, he tore my gown and started hitting me.

When my groom Clifton Danhauser showed up, Clay’s composure quickly changed.

“Uncle,” he said with a fake smile, “this crazy woman says she’s marrying you. I couldn’t just sit back and let her ruin your reputation, so I put her in her place.”

Not long after, Melissa Gilmour, my college roommate, announced her wedding.

I liked her Facebook post, and she immediately messaged me.

[Girl, get over to The Wedding Atelier. I’ve got a surprise for you!]

The surprise? A slap in the face.

Her groom was my fiancé Clay.

“Wow, Lorraine, you’re such an idiot!” Melissa said, laughing. “The Danhausers are super rich! Did you really think they’d want garbage like you?”

“I told Clay I was the one who got the cure. Guess what—he believed me! Now he can’t even look at you without feeling disgusted. You actually thought he’d marry you, huh?”

Clay slid his arm around her waist. His words were as cruel as they were cold. “You’re nothing but a slut! You’re not good enough for me.”

I watched his lips move, but I couldn’t hear much past the ringing in my ears.

My legs were giving out, but before the world went dark, his voice cut through the haze. “I don’t care if you pass out. Get the hell out of here! You’re ruining my day!”

I managed to curl my lips into a bitter smile.

This was the man I’d loved for six long years! The one who’d stood with me on a snowy mountaintop and promised we’d grow old together. Now, all of a sudden, he was a monster, tearing me down with every cruel word he could think of.

Everyone knew how deeply I loved him.

I was the daughter of a wealthy, powerful family, but I’d cut ties with my parents just to be with him.

People always say you shouldn’t meet someone too perfect when you’re young. But he checked off every box of what I imagined my first love to be.

Bright, handsome, romantic, sweet, thoughtful…

I thought we’d be happy forever.

Then, during a business trip to South Africa, he caught a rare virus. The hospital issued three critical condition notices in one night.

I heard about a research institute in the city that had developed an experimental drug. It wasn’t on the market yet, and there was no way to buy it.

So I tracked down the director at some exclusive club. Pushed past his bodyguards. Offered him my body in exchange for that life-saving drug.

My Clay recovered.

The day they moved him to a regular room, he proposed to me, crying.

But that same night… a video surfaced online—me, tangled up with another man. It went viral.

Terrified I’d lose my fiancé, I lied. Told him the woman in the video wasn’t me.

He said he believed me.

But after that, he grew colder. Distant.

I knew he was slipping away, but it still broke me when I saw him and Melissa flirting.

When I fainted, they left me on the floor. It was the bridal studio staff who took pity and called for an ambulance to rush me to the hospital.
